Transaction 859a54d5ab891a4003670e6880328027f000bae5e32c1b5e2b71542d1442a28f
1 Input
1 Output
-
859a54d5ab891a4003670e6880328027f000bae5e32c1b5e2b71542d1442a28f:0
- value
- 4072779040
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 58b07984ac93333dcc2a424dad5bf6daa8e07e2d OP_EQUALVERIFY OP_CHECKSIG
- address
- LTJu8mc5rARdoAdKbEw4ZR5MXciN3VJVet